#ae4f03 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ae4f03 is composed of 68.2% red, 31% green and 1.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 54.6% magenta, 98.3% yellow and 31.8% black. It has a hue angle of 26.7 degrees, a saturation of 96.6% and a lightness of 34.7%. #ae4f03 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9e06 with #5d0000. Closest websafe color is: #996600.

Shades and Tints of #ae4f03
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#fff4ec is the lightest one.

Tones of #ae4f03
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5c5855 is the less saturated color, while #ae4f03 is the most saturated one.
